خلاصه مقاله:
In an electricity market, every generation company (GENCO) attempts to maximize profit according to other participants bidding behaviours and power systems operating conditions. Also, for the purposes of increasing economic profit, energy efficient combined heat and power (CHP) units can be integrated with conventional separate heat and power production units to meet heat and power demands. The goal of this study is to examine the optimal bidding strategy problem for GENCOs with CHP-thermal-heat only system in energy market based on a heuristic optimization algorithm. The heuristic optimization algorithm used in this study is successfully applied for validation and, it is determined that the heuristic optimization algorithm improves profits of a GENCO by ۴.۱۵-۴۷.۹۵% and ۲۰.۸۴-۳۱.۳۰% in single-sided and double-sided auctions, respectively. Also, the utilization of CHP units results in higher profit in single and double-sided auctions.
